Discover the impact of CVE-2023-3773, a moderate severity flaw in the XFRM subsystem of the Linux kernel, allowing out-of-bounds read access & sensitive data leakage to userspace.
This CVE, titled "Kernel: xfrm: out-of-bounds read of xfrma_mtimer_thresh nlattr," was published by Red Hat on July 25, 2023, with a severity rating of "Moderate."
Understanding CVE-2023-3773
This CVE relates to a flaw found in the Linux kernel's IP framework for transforming packets within the XFRM subsystem. It could allow a malicious user with CAP_NET_ADMIN privileges to trigger an out-of-bounds read, potentially leading to sensitive heap data leakage to userspace.
What is CVE-2023-3773?
The CVE-2023-3773 vulnerability is rooted in the XFRM subsystem of the Linux kernel, presenting a risk of information disclosure due to an out-of-bounds read operation. By exploiting this flaw, an attacker could potentially access sensitive data beyond the allocated memory bounds.
The Impact of CVE-2023-3773
The impact of CVE-2023-3773 could allow an attacker to read beyond the intended boundaries of XFRMA_MTIMER_THRESH, leading to a potential leak of confidential information stored in the heap memory to unauthorized users or applications.
Technical Details of CVE-2023-3773
This vulnerability has a CVSS v3.1 base score of 5.5, categorizing it as having a medium severity level. The attack complexity is considered low, and the attack vector is local. It has a high impact on confidentiality, low impact on integrity, and low impact on availability.
Vulnerability Description
The flaw in the XFRM subsystem of the Linux kernel could result in a 4-byte out-of-bounds read of XFRMA_MTIMER_THRESH during the parsing of netlink attributes, potentially leading to the exposure of sensitive heap data to userspace.
Affected Systems and Versions
The vulnerability affects Red Hat Enterprise Linux versions 7, 8, and 9, as well as Fedora. Specific impacted versions of the kernel package for different environments are listed by Red Hat with corresponding Common Platform Enumeration (CPE) entries.
Exploitation Mechanism
A malicious actor with CAP_NET_ADMIN privileges can exploit this vulnerability by manipulating netlink attributes related to the XFRM subsystem, triggering an out-of-bounds read operation and potentially extracting sensitive data from the kernel's heap memory.
Mitigation and Prevention
To safeguard systems against the CVE-2023-3773 vulnerability, immediate steps should be taken to mitigate the risk and prevent exploitation.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Ensure that all affected systems, including Red Hat Enterprise Linux versions 7, 8, and 9, as well as Fedora, are updated with the latest kernel patches released by Red Hat to mitigate the CVE-2023-3773 vulnerability and enhance system security.